Travelling from Berlin Brandenburg Airport (BER) to Dubai: what you need to know
Expect to be in the air for 6 hours 55 minutes. That's the average duration of a direct flight from Berlin Brandenburg Airport to Dubai.
The timezone in Dubai is UTC+4. The city is three hours ahead of Berlin, where Berlin Brandenburg Airport is located.

To avoid missing your BER to Dubai flight, leave enough time to check in and drop off your luggage. Arriving two hours ahead of international departures and one hour before domestic flights is the general rule.
Delays at security and check-in are more likely if you're heading away during high season, so allow a bit more breathing room. A good rule for peak periods? Get there up to four hours early for international flights and at least two hours for domestic departures.

Airports in Dubai
Dubai Airport (DXB)
The distance from Dubai Airport (DXB) to central Dubai is roughly 14 kilometres. It'll take you around 15 minutes to get to the centre driving.
It typically takes 50 minutes if you're using public transport.

Best time to go to Dubai
Carefully consider your dates before booking your flight from Berlin Brandenburg Airport to Dubai. The city comes alive during peak season, but prices are generally higher and major attractions can be busy. Plan your trip to Dubai in the low season if you prefer a quieter vibe.
Lock in a Berlin Brandenburg Airport to Dubai flight ticket with a departure in July if you're eager to experience the city during its warmest month. Expect temperatures to range from 30ºC to 42ºC.
If you like cooler conditions, search for a cheap ticket from BER to Dubai in January when temperatures average between 14ºC and 25ºC.
